I HAVE A HVR-HD1000E SONY CAMCORDER WHICH I BROUGHT OVER 2YRS AGO AND UP TO NOW I CANNOT WORK OUT HOW TO CAPTURE VIDEO TO MY COMPUTER WHICH IS AN WIN XP PRO, GRAPHICS CARD DV/AV EXPERT V-STREAM. WHEN I CONNECT CAMCORDER TO COMPUTER USING ILINK FIRE WIRE AND SOFTWARE POWER DIRECTOR 3 PROGRAMME TO CAPTURE VIDEO, WHEN I PRESS RECORD ON CAPTURE SOFTWARE ON COMPUTER IT SHOWS A STILL CLIP AND ON MY CAMCORDER PLAYBACK VIDEO IMAGE FREEZES IT GIVES ME A ERROR MESSAGE APPNAME: POWERDIRECTOR.EXE APPVER 3.0.0.128 MODNAME PDDITLYUY2 AX MOD VER 2101715 OFFSET 0005CD7. I HAVE TO CLOSE THE APPLICATION WHICH SHUTS DOWN THE PROGRAMME AND MY CAMCORDER PLAYBACK STARTS TO WORK AGAIN. i AM SO FED UP WITH THIS, CAN ANYONE HELP ME?

Without knowing any real specifics, it sounds as if your PC, your OS and your editing software are all hopelessly outdated and insufficient to edit HDV, which is what you are likely shooting with your HD1000. Power Director is up to version 10 now, XP is at least three generations too old, and anything marked DV/AV is by definition not HD, so your settings are mismatched, your software cannot see your HD cam and is likely crashing.

Whenever your cam and PC cannot communicate, it is usually due to a settings mismatch. Here it is fairly clear that you must update both your PC hardware and software. And turn off your caps lock.

However, if you downconvert from HDV to DV in-cam upon capture by turning i.Link conv ON (p.62) you may have some success. As far as your software is concerned it is looking for regular DV. But then you will have defeated the purpose of buying an HDV cam and shooting HDV.

I stream with my HD1000 with the Ilink to firewire cord and I also use a free adobe program called Flash Media Encoder...Streams and records..In settings, it sees the camera just fine..hope this helps...and btw, OS is Win7
